Lean marketing is not 'cheap marketing' — it is marketing engineered so that every dollar is tied to a measurable outcome and waste is removed at each step. The pattern behind campaigns that drive real ROI is the same regardless of budget: a sharp offer, a single primary conversion event, ruthless creative testing, and clean measurement that lets you double down on what works and kill what doesn't. The brands getting outsized returns on small budgets are disciplined, not lucky.
Consider a local service business that replaces a scattered 'awareness' spend with one tightly-built lead funnel: a conversion-focused landing page, a small set of high-intent search and Meta campaigns, call tracking and CRM-tied conversions, and a fast speed-to-lead follow-up sequence. Because the spend points at booked appointments rather than impressions, the cost per qualified lead becomes visible and controllable — and the budget moves toward the channels and creatives that actually book revenue.
Or a DTC brand that drops the expensive quarterly photoshoot and runs weekly AI creative sprints instead: 30 to 80 ultra-realistic variants per month, each with a clear test window, feeding a single Meta acquisition campaign. The lean part is not the creative quality — it is the velocity. More at-bats means winners surface faster, blended CPA drops, and the savings get reinvested into more efficient spend. That compounding loop is where the real ROI lives.
The throughline of every lean campaign that works: pick one metric, instrument it properly, test fast, and reinvest the savings. You do not need a big budget to grow — you need a tight system where creative, paid media, and follow-up reinforce each other.
